Federal Government Cancels Deal to Build Massive Agency Headquarters in Washington, DC

CoStar – GSA, the federal government’s overseer and manager of real estate, has terminated its lease agreement with developers to build a planned headquarters for the Securities and Exchange Commission in Washington, D.C.’s NoMa neighborhood.
